What kind of campus facilities support Cardiff Metropolitan University's performance in competitive academic areas?

Cardiff Metropolitan University’s facilities include the EUREKA Robotics Centre, one of the UK’s 11 hubs for social robotics, with over 120 robots focused on healthcare service research. The National Indoor Athletics Centre (NIAC) at Cyncoed features a 200m banked track and biomechanics labs.

Are there specific entry requirements for Cardiff Metropolitan University's most competitive programs?

Yes, there are some specific entry requirements for competitive programs at Cardiff Metropolitan University. For example, Architecture (BA Hons) demands 120-128 UCAS points, English and Maths GCSEs at grade C/4, and an IELTS score of 6.0. Business programs require a minimum of 112 UCAS points.

Has Cardiff Metropolitan University received recognition for its efforts to promote sustainability on campus?

Yes, Cardiff Metropolitan University has been recognized for its sustainability efforts. In the People & Planet University League, Cardiff Met ranked 1st in the UK with an overall score of 82.3%. This recognition was attributed to a 65% reduction in carbon emissions between 2005/06 and 2020/21.

How accessible are Cardiff Metropolitan University campuses for students commuting from other cities?

Cardiff Metropolitan University campuses are well-connected for commuters. The university operates the MetRider bus service, offering hourly routes between campuses and key city areas. Major train stations such as Waun-Gron Park and Heath High Level are within a 20-25 minute walk from the campuses.

What is Cardiff Metropolitan University's graduate employability rate and how does it compare nationally?

Cardiff Metropolitan University reports a graduate employability rate of 95.6%, based on students in work or further study 15 months after graduation. This places it above the UK national average of 93.7%, as per the Graduate Outcomes Survey 2023.

What international partnerships does Cardiff Metropolitan University maintain to support academic collaboration?

Cardiff Met supports over 10,000 students through 17 partner institutions in 15 countries. Key collaborations include ICBT in Sri Lanka and Westminster International College in Malaysia. It also participates in Erasmus+ and offers joint programs and training centres in Kenya, Vietnam, and the UAE.
